Posters & Pies

So for the end of Senior Design, they have this event called Posters & Pies. Each team (all 20 of them) will give a 2 minute presentation on their project, then stand around in the Talley Student Center Ballroom at NC State with a demo or some such of the product they produced this semester. Scripture I've read lately

So I've been reading in 1st and 2nd Timothy lateley, which speak of characteristics of Godly leaders, some of which I see in myself, and others of which I'd like to show someday. But in light of recent emotional turmoil, I was drawn to this passage:

"My son, give attention to my words;
Incline your ear to my sayings.
Do not let them depart from your sight;
Keep them in the midst of your heart.
For they are life to those who find them
And health to all their body.
Watch over your heart with all diligence,
For from it flow the springs of life.
Put away from you a deceitful mouth
And put devious speech far from you.
Let your eyes look directly ahead
And let your gaze be fixed straight in front of you.
Watch the path of your feet
And all your ways will be established.
Do not turn to the right nor to the left;
Turn your foot from evil."
-Proverbs 4:20-27
